The BBC has announced season 3 of The Capture with new and returning cast members.
In 2019, this gripping spy series made its debut, returning for another season in 2022. On the review aggregator Rotten Tomatoes, it boasts an impressive nearly perfect rating of 96%.
After the first two seasons were added to Netflix in January, it’s now official that there will be a third season on BBC.
Holiday Grainger once again steps into the role of Detective Rachel Carey, alongside Ben Miles, Indira Varma, Lia Williams, Ginny Holder, and Ron Perlman, who are all set to rejoin the cast as well.
For season 3, we have new additions including Andrew Buchan from Broadchurch, Killian Scott known for Kaos, Joe Dempsie famous for Game of Thrones, Hugh Quarshie, a regular on Holby City, and Amanda Drew, who has been featured in Gangs of London.
After the occurrences in season 2, Rachel now serves as the interim chief at So15 and is committed to rebuilding public trust in security camera systems via Operation Veritas.



The story begins as a violent and meticulously planned terrorist assault on the British elite results in just one survivor, setting events into motion that draw Rachel into a complex tangle of hidden conspiracies and brutal violence.
Under difficult circumstances, with only a few reliable confidants, and amidst escalating global conflicts, will Rachel manage to uncover the core problem?



I’m delighted to rejoin the cast of The Capture for season 3, according to Grainger. Ben Chanan’s scripts continue to spark excitement, and I can’t wait to return to the universe of Commander Rachel Carey (Spoiler alert!)
Scott, who’s reportedly stepping into a crucial position, commented: “I believe Ben has crafted something truly exceptional with The Capture, an up-to-date espionage thriller that exudes both realistic and compelling charm. I feel incredibly fortunate to be part of the team for season 3.
Filming is underway for the third season of The Capture, which consists of six episodes. This season is scheduled to be broadcast on BBC One and will also be available for streaming on iPlayer, both located in the south of England.
